The Moonday Matrix: The Sprouting Gate (Waxing Crescent)
Out on the edge of the sector, the Hedge Gate—a massive doorway built entirely from living cypress trees woven together over black bayou water—is reacting to the heavens. To open or manipulate this doorway, a caster must arrange a physical Moon Matrix using river mud, owl feathers, and silver.
Because today is Moonday, July 20, 2026, the Moon is in a Waxing Crescent phase. In our system, this activates The Sprouting Gate:
Difficulty Factor (DF): DF 20 (Magic or Scholar skill check).
Gate Appearance: The heavy cypress needles burst into a vibrant, neon-green bioluminescent growth, illuminating the dark waters around the archway.
Environmental Effect: The swamp air thickens rapidly with a choking, hallucinogenic pollen drifting off the blooming bark.
Swamp Hazard: Anyone standing near the threshold must make a successful Stamina check or suffer a -1D penalty to Perception as the spores cloud their senses.
Here is a custom Moon Matrix ritual system for your Open D6 campaign, set in the eerie Cypress Swamp of 12 Mile Bayou.
The Core Mechanic: The Moon Matrix
To open the Hedge Gate, a character must cast a ritual using a physical matrix (an arrangement of swamp items like owl feathers, river mud, and silver). The Difficulty Factor (DF) of the Magic or Scholar skill check changes with the lunar phase.

Standing before a DF 20 portal reminded us that we have to work together to lower those thresholds. In our Open D6 rules, a caster can spend an hour researching local 12 Mile Bayou Lore for a -3 DF, or use a Blood Sacrifice (taking 1D of damage) for a -5 DF. Harvesting silver-tipped Spanish moss adds a +1D to the roll.
